Water Damage Repair Questions Answered

  • Can you just paint over water damage?

    It is not recommended as there is usually an underlying issue causing the water damage therefore we highly recommend getting the issue investigated and rectified prior to repainting

  • Will oil paints melt on water?

    Oil paint disperses over the top of water it won’t melt

  • Will wet plaster dry out?

    Plaster will dry out in good conditions and will take approximately two days

  • Can you replace water damaged plasterboard?

    Yes. However, there is usually an underlying issue as to why the plasterboard is getting wet. It is adviseable to investigate the issue and have it rectified prior to replacing the plasterboard
